Sound is vibration, not just something we hear; it is a fundamental aspect of our existence. Vibration has the power to affect every part of us.
When we listen to rhythmic tones, our brainwaves begin to synchronize with the sound. This process, called entrainment, gently shifts the mind from active beta waves into calmer alpha and theta states—the same ones linked with meditation, creativity, and deep rest.
Everything in the universe, including our bodies, vibrates at certain frequencies. When those frequencies fall out of balance, we feel stress or discomfort. Sound healing restores harmony by using vibration to retune the body back to balance.
Sound has a direct influence on the vagus nerve, which helps regulate heart rate, breathing, and digestion. During a sound bath, this nerve activates the body’s relaxation response, reducing stress hormones and bringing a sense of inner peace.
The human body is over 70% water, which makes it an excellent conductor for vibration. The sound waves travel through tissues, organs, and cells like ripples in a pond, encouraging better circulation and releasing physical tension from within.
Cultures across the world, from Tibetan monks to Indigenous healers, have used sound for centuries to promote healing and connection. Today, research supports what they intuitively knew: sound can calm the nervous system, lift mood, and improve overall well-being.

Every sound bath is a symphony of sacred instruments, each chosen for its distinct vibration and healing quality. These tools work together to restore balance, release tension, and guide you into a deeper state of relaxation.
Made from pure quartz, crystal singing bowls produce clear, high-frequency tones that resonate with the body’s energy centers. Their bright harmonies encourage clarity, lightness, and emotional alignment, leaving you feeling open and refreshed.
Tibetan singing bowls create deep, grounding tones that anchor your energy and calm the nervous system. Hand-hammered in the Himalayas, each bowl carries a centuries-old tradition of meditation and healing through vibration.
Soft and airy, chimes add a touch of lightness to the meditation flow. Their shimmering tones lift the mood and bring balance to the deeper frequencies of other instruments.
Rhythmic and earthy, these instruments connect you back to the heartbeat of nature. Their sounds create grounding energy, reminding you of stillness even amid movement.
Precise and focused, tuning forks are used to balance energy at specific points of the body. Their gentle vibration stimulates natural healing responses and restores energetic flow.

Your first session is simple: arrive, get cozy, and receive. Here’s everything you need to feel at ease.
Arrive 10 Minutes Early Settle in without rush. Check in, choose your spot, and take a moment to breathe before we begin. |
What to Wear Soft, layered clothing. Bring socks or a light sweater—your body temperature may drop as you relax. |
What We Provide Mats, bolsters, blankets, and eye pillows are available for use. You’re welcome to bring your own if you prefer. |
What to Bring A water bottle, an optional small pillow, and an open mind are all you need to bring. Eat light 1 to 2 hours beforehand. |
Phones & Quiet Please silence devices and limit chatter. The room becomes a shared sanctuary the moment you enter. |
Scents & Sensitivities We keep aromas subtle. If you’re sensitive to sound or scent, tell your facilitator so we can adjust placement and volume. |
